d 1. (1 point) The "air" in automobile air bags is actually nitrogen gas that is generated upon impact according to the following chemical equation: 2NaN3(s) 2Na(s) + 3N2(g) How much sodium azide (NaN3), in g, is needed to inflate a 75.0-L air bag to a pressure of 1.3 atm at 25 C
